SandboardingSandboarding is just like snowboarding only you’re on sand dunes instead of the snow-covered mountains. The best places for sandboarding are desert areas or coastal areas with beach dunes.

Exotic Car Driving and Racing

Las Vegas is a very popular place for people to go on a high-speed exotic car race. Many different cars to choose from. The list includes: Lamborghini, Porsche, McLaren, Racecar, Audi R8, Nissan GT-R, Mercedes, Corvette, etc.

ZipliningZiplining is when you fly through the air safely attached to a harness. There are many great places to zipline. One of the best places is over and in different forests around the world.

Bridge ClimbingPeople have been climbing bridges all over the world. Popular Bridges to climb: Sydney Harbor Bridge, Brisbane Story Bridge, and the Auckland Harbor Bridge. All are controlled and use harnesses.

Rappelling and CavingPeople rappel down mountains and into caves. When they get down into the caves, they can go in and explore. If you didn’t know you were claustrophobic, you might be after this.

Swimming with SharksSwimming with Sharks gives you an exhilarating adventure. Many people swim with them while inside a cage but brave souls will free swim with the sharks. Some popular places to swim with sharks are: St. Thomas, Cape Town, Hawaii, Bahamas and Mexico.

Hang GlidingHang gliding uses a non-motorized foot-launched aluminum frame with synthetic sailcloth to form a wing. You control the glider with your hands. Similar to paragliding. Hot spots for this sport are located in South America because they have high cliffs and strong winds.

Sky SwingingSky swinging is when you hang from a harness and soar through the air. Australia has a swing that launches you through the jungle. Queenstown, New Zealand, also has a half-bungee, half sky-swing that circles over the city.

Extreme BikingPeople will bike down steep mountains going at a dangerous pace. Jumps and different obstacles might be on some of the trails for the adrenaline junkies.

ATV DrivingAll terrain vehicles are perfect for off-road driving. High-speed driving through deserts, forests, mountains, mud, snow, rain, etc. makes for a great adventure.

Glacier ClimbingThis is like rock climbing only it’s cold and you’re climbing ice. People will use their hands, ice picks and/or boot clamp-on’s to climb glaciers. New Zealand and Alaska are popular places for this activity.
